TEAM CAPTAIN’S REPORT
This new event was a bit of a lottery for all competitors. With ten events, two competitors per event, and
no one allowed to enter more than two events, all three clubs were stretched to
put out full teams. So, when you lined up at the start, you could be facing
someone like Alex or Trevor, who each won two events…. or
someone like me who made up numbers in the javelin. However, everyone enjoyed a
sunny evening and, for Wesham Men
and Ladies there was plenty to cheer
about. The men had seven victories in
ten events.
200m Graham Ingham
800m Trevor Raynor
1 Mile Lee and Steve producing
a brilliant 1st and 2nd.
3000m Karl, winning with pacing provided by Les
Plus a thumping victory for the Glory Boys of the 4 x 400m – Steve,
George, Trevor and Alex.
In the field events, unexpected talent was shown by victors in the
javelin, (Graham Vickers), and shot
put, (Peter Gleaves), who both
rolled back the years.
The team of 15 was made up by Mike
Owen, (throwing a mean shot), Des
Cleary, (with a strong opening event in the 800m), and Martin, (driving through a tough 3000m). Bringing up the rear was Dave Waywell, (gamely showing how to long jump without actually
jumping due to a groin injury sustained on holiday – don’t ask how!), and Reg Chapman, (making up numbers in the
javelin and discovering there was someone even worse and so finished an
impressive 5th out of six).
A special mention for the whole Ingham family who captured the spirit
of the evening with Mum, Dad and
daughters competing and son, Jack,
(aged 12), performing creditably in the 400m – he is definitely one to watch
for the future.
Overall, a great night out and a credit to
the organiser.
Wesham men
were runaway winners with a trophy to be shared around. Roll on next year!!
PS. I hope I haven’t missed or misrepresented
anyone – keeping up to date on who was doing what on the night was not easy.
